William S. Gilbert

DEFINITIONS OF: William S. Gilbert

1

n a librettist who was a collaborator with Sir Arthur Sullivan in a famous series of comic operettas (1836-1911)

Synonyms:
Gilbert, Sir William Gilbert, William Gilbert, William Schwenk Gilbert
Example of:
librettist
author of words to be set to music in an opera or operetta
poet
a writer of poems (the term is usually reserved for writers of good poetry)
